KWEB.SYS - Simples script de login em PHP sem uso de bancos de dados (MySQL)
Publicado por Perfil removido (última atualização em 26/10/2012)
[ Hits: 9.090 ]
Esse script realiza login sem o uso de qualquer banco de dados, usando o método post. Temos um sistema com usuário e senha, também pode ser usado o método get, ele é bastante simples e de fácil entendimento. O usuário e senha são definidos no próprio codigo.
Espero que seja util, até mais.
<META HTTP-EQUIV="CONTENT-TYPE" CONTENT="text/html; charset=utf-8"> <?php // SISTEMA DE LOGIN WEB EM PHP // // Sem uso de bancos de dados // KWEB.SYS 1.0 // Kouback_TR_ // https://twitter.com/Kouback_TR_ // http://koubacktr.com // // // Configurando variaveis para nosso sistema $usuario = "admin"; // USUARIO DEFINIDO $senha = "admin"; // SENHA PARA USUARIO DEFINIDO date_default_timezone_set('Brazil/East'); // DATA $dia = date('d'); switch (date("m")) { case "01": $mes = Janeiro; break; case "02": $mes = Fevereiro; break; case "03": $mes = Março; break; case "04": $mes = Abril; break; case "05": $mes = Maio; break; case "06": $mes = Junho; break; case "07": $mes = Julho; break; case "08": $mes = Agosto; break; case "09": $mes = Setembro; break; case "10": $mes = Outubro; break; case "11": $mes = Novembro; break; case "12": $mes = Dezembro; break; } $ano = date('y'); $ip = getenv('REMOTE_ADDR'); // IP DO USUARIO // Corpo da pagina de login print"<center><font type=Arial size=4 color=#FF0000><b>Bem vindo ao KWEB.SYS 1.0</b></font></center>"; print"<b>Hoje é $dia de $mes de 20$ano<br></b>"; print"Seu endereço IP é: <b>$ip </b><br>"; print" <html> <body bgcolor=#00FFF0> <head> <br> <br> <form method='post' action='?acao=logar'> <br> <center><font color=#000000>Usuario: <input type=text name=usuario></input></center></pre> <center><font color=#000000>Senha: <input type=password name=senha></input></center></pre> <center><input type=submit value='Login'></input></center> </form> </body> </html>"; // AUTENTICANDO O USUARIO // if($_POST['acao'] == "$logar"){ if($_POST['usuario'] == "$usuario"){ if($_POST['senha'] == "$senha"){ // AQUI FICARA TODO NOSSO SISTEMA DE ADMINISTRAÇÃO // print"<b><br><br>"; print"<br>Se você está vendo essa mensagem é porque o sistema funcionou<br>"; print"Aqui você pode inserir dados de seu interesse<br>"; print"seja dados pessoais ou scripts de administração para seu site, como upload edição de noticias etc...</b>"; } } } ?>
Função Anti MySQL Injection - Proteja sua aplicação!
Geração de chaves Diffie-Hellman
Resolver problemas de Internet
Como compartilhar a tela do Ubuntu com uma Smart TV (LG, Samsung, etc.)
Descritores de Arquivos e Swappiness
Solução rápida para o problema do Network Manager conectar mas não navegar
Como instalar no Linux Jogos da Steam só para Windows
Instalando o Team Viewer no Debian Trixie - problema no Policykit
Ajuda Pra Melhoria do NFTABLES. (1)
Interface Gráfica no Linux Mint 22.1. (0)